We are seeking a skilled and compassionate Occupational Therapist to join a Skilled Nursing Facility in Gridley, California. This role focuses on helping patients regain independence in daily living activities following illness, injury, or surgery. You will work with a geriatric and post-acute population, developing personalized treatment plans that improve functional ability and overall quality of life. If you are passionate about patient-centered care and rehabilitation, this is a strong opportunity for both professional growth and meaningful impact.

Job Responsibilities:
• Evaluate and treat patients with physical, cognitive, and functional limitations in a Skilled Nursing Facility setting
• Develop and implement individualized occupational therapy treatment plans
• Train patients in activities of daily living (ADLs) such as dressing, bathing, and feeding
• Recommend adaptive equipment and environmental modifications to improve independence
• Monitor patient progress and adjust treatment plans as needed
• Maintain accurate and compliant documentation of patient care and outcomes


Requirements

• Active state license as an Occupational Therapist in California
• Current BLS/CPR certification
• Minimum of 1 year of recent OT experience preferred, ideally in a SNF or geriatric setting
• Strong problem-solving and patient care skills
• Ability to work collaboratively within a multidisciplinary team
